Bumping the thread a little bit, but still on topic. In the Magic Kingdom, how do you think they can get you 15" above sea level and you not realize it? I was thinking about that, and the solution actually adds to the forced perspective of Main Street. When you are fresh and ready to go, Main Street not only looks longer, but you walk slightly UPHILL! The ingenius part is when you are tired, you walk DOWNHILL!! Here's a few that you can find in the Disney Dreams Come True Parade, the daily 3pm Magic Kingdom parade (they're in the order that they appear in during the parade):
  • The Mickey float has many small figurines of the Mouse's past film roles (Sorcerer's Apprentice, Steamboat Willie, etc.)
  • The parade is the only place in all of WDW that you can see the walking brooms from The Sorcerer's Apprentice. It's also the only place to see the Pleasure Island donkeys from Pinocchio.
  • Figaro and Cleo can be found if you look closely on the Pinocchio float (I think they're on the left side of the float)
  • On the Pinocchio float, Grumpy is playing the organ just like he did in "The Silly Song" scene in 'Snow White'.
  • On the Aladdin float, look closely just behind Pooh and you'll see the very tiny Bernard and Bianca from 'The Rescuers'.
  • Also on the Aladdin float, Pooh holds a balloon, just as he did when he was trying to get honey in 'Winnie the Pooh and the Hunny Tree'.
  • On the back of the Peter Pan float you'll see a quote by Walt Disney " . . . as long as there is imagination left in the world" and, if you look closely, a picture of him walking through Disneyland.
  • Also on the Peter Pan float, look inside the crystal castle to see tiny versions of characters on a carrousel (ones I've spotted include Mushu and Chesire Cat)
  • Each of the float's respective "titles" are on the side of the float.

We did the Princess meet and greet at Toontown rope-drop in March. The posted wait was 15 minutes when we walked in (maybe 5 parties in front of us). There was quite a little wait as the rope-drop crew was catering to a Make-A-Wish trip, but when we got in we had a GREAT experience, princesses really taking their time with each child.

When we walked out at 10:30 the posted wait time was already one hour!

Doing this first thing at Toontown opening really makes a big difference.
